The Minister of Justice issued these regulations to implement the Law on the Protection of Personal Data, defining key terms such as Data Controller, Data Processor, and Sensitive Personal Data. The rules impose specific obligations on Data Controllers to ensure lawful, fair, and transparent processing, including requirements for data minimization, accuracy, limited retention, and appropriate security measures. Controllers must maintain detailed records of processing activities, restrict access to authorized personnel, and cooperate with the supervisory Authority. These regulations entered into force upon their publication in the Official Gazette on July 17, 2011.
